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services — all in one place.

Explore Hospitals

Top 10 Application Lifecycle Management (ALM) Suites: Features, Pros, Cons & Comparison

Introduction

Application Lifecycle Management (ALM) Suites are integrated platforms designed to manage the entire lifecycle of an application—from initial idea and requirements gathering to development, testing, deployment, maintenance, and eventual retirement. Unlike standalone tools that handle only one phase (such as bug tracking or CI/CD), ALM suites bring people, processes, and tools together in a single, traceable system.

In today’s fast-moving software environment, organizations face growing complexity: distributed teams, faster release cycles, strict compliance requirements, and increasing customer expectations. ALM suites help address these challenges by providing end-to-end visibility, governance, and collaboration across the software delivery pipeline.

Why ALM Suites Are Important

  • Ensure traceability from requirements to code, tests, and releases
  • Improve cross-team collaboration between business, development, and QA
  • Reduce project risk through early defect detection and governance
  • Support compliance with industry regulations and audit requirements

Real-World Use Cases

  • Large enterprises managing complex, regulated software projects
  • Agile and DevOps teams seeking alignment between planning and delivery
  • Organizations modernizing legacy systems with structured governance
  • Product companies coordinating multiple releases and platforms

Evaluation Criteria When Choosing an ALM Suite

When evaluating ALM tools, buyers should focus on:

  • End-to-end coverage (requirements, development, testing, release)
  • Ease of use and learning curve
  • Integration capabilities with DevOps and third-party tools
  • Security, compliance, and audit readiness
  • Scalability for future growth
  • Total cost of ownership

Best for:
ALM suites are ideal for mid-market to enterprise organizations, regulated industries (finance, healthcare, aerospace), and teams that need strong governance, traceability, and cross-functional collaboration.

Not ideal for:
Solo developers, very small startups, or teams needing only a single lightweight function (such as simple issue tracking) may find full ALM suites too complex or expensive for their needs.


Top 10 Application Lifecycle Management (ALM) Suites Tools


1 — Jira Software + Jira Align

Short description:
A widely adopted ALM ecosystem combining agile project management with enterprise-level portfolio planning. Designed for agile, DevOps, and large-scale enterprises.

Key features:

  • Agile boards (Scrum and Kanban)
  • Backlog and sprint management
  • Advanced reporting and dashboards
  • Integration with CI/CD pipelines
  • Enterprise portfolio planning via Jira Align
  • Extensive marketplace integrations

Pros:

  • Highly flexible and customizable
  • Massive ecosystem and community

Cons:

  • Can become complex at scale
  • Configuration requires expertise

Security & compliance:
SSO, role-based access, audit logs, GDPR support, SOC 2 (varies by deployment)

Support & community:
Extensive documentation, large global community, strong enterprise support options


2 — Azure DevOps

Short description:
An end-to-end ALM platform by Microsoft covering planning, development, testing, and deployment, tightly integrated with the Microsoft ecosystem.

Key features:

  • Boards for work tracking
  • Repos for source control
  • Pipelines for CI/CD
  • Test Plans for QA management
  • Artifacts for package management
  • Deep integration with cloud services

Pros:

  • Strong CI/CD and DevOps capabilities
  • Excellent integration with enterprise tools

Cons:

  • Best experience within Microsoft stack
  • UI can feel overwhelming initially

Security & compliance:
Enterprise-grade security, encryption, SSO, ISO and SOC compliance

Support & community:
Strong documentation, enterprise support, active developer community


3 — IBM Engineering Lifecycle Management

Short description:
A robust ALM suite designed for complex, regulated, and large-scale engineering projects.

Key features:

  • Requirements management
  • Change and configuration management
  • Test and quality management
  • Traceability across lifecycle
  • Advanced reporting
  • Compliance support

Pros:

  • Excellent for regulated industries
  • Strong traceability and governance

Cons:

  • High cost
  • Steep learning curve

Security & compliance:
Strong compliance support (ISO, FDA, aerospace standards)

Support & community:
Enterprise-grade support, extensive documentation, smaller user community


4 — Micro Focus ALM / Quality Center

Short description:
A traditional ALM platform focused on test management, quality assurance, and enterprise governance.

Key features:

  • Test planning and execution
  • Defect management
  • Requirements traceability
  • Release management
  • Reporting and analytics
  • Integration with DevOps tools

Pros:

  • Mature and stable platform
  • Strong test management features

Cons:

  • UI feels dated
  • Slower innovation pace

Security & compliance:
Role-based access, audit logs, enterprise security controls

Support & community:
Enterprise support available, moderate community activity


5 — Siemens Polarion ALM

Short description:
An enterprise ALM solution focused on traceability, compliance, and collaborative development.

Key features:

  • Requirements and change management
  • Test and quality management
  • Real-time collaboration
  • End-to-end traceability
  • Custom workflows
  • Compliance reporting

Pros:

  • Excellent traceability
  • Strong compliance reporting

Cons:

  • Premium pricing
  • Requires structured processes

Security & compliance:
Supports ISO, automotive, and medical compliance standards

Support & community:
Strong enterprise support, detailed documentation


6 — Broadcom Rally (CA Agile Central)

Short description:
An agile-focused ALM platform built for scaling agile practices across large organizations.

Key features:

  • Agile planning and tracking
  • Portfolio management
  • Dependency tracking
  • Metrics and analytics
  • Program-level visibility
  • Customizable dashboards

Pros:

  • Strong agile scaling support
  • Good enterprise reporting

Cons:

  • Less suited for non-agile teams
  • Configuration complexity

Security & compliance:
Enterprise security standards, role-based access

Support & community:
Professional support available, moderate community


7 — VersionOne (Digital.ai Agility)

Short description:
An ALM platform designed to support enterprise agile and DevOps transformations.

Key features:

  • Agile and scaled agile planning
  • Portfolio and program management
  • Metrics and value stream tracking
  • Integration with DevOps tools
  • Backlog and release planning

Pros:

  • Strong agile governance
  • Good visibility for leadership

Cons:

  • Limited test management
  • Learning curve for new users

Security & compliance:
Enterprise-grade security, compliance varies by deployment

Support & community:
Enterprise support, good training resources


8 — PTC Windchill RV&S

Short description:
A lifecycle management platform focused on complex product and software development environments.

Key features:

  • Requirements and change management
  • Workflow automation
  • Traceability across artifacts
  • Reporting and analytics
  • Integration with product lifecycle tools

Pros:

  • Strong for complex engineering projects
  • High configurability

Cons:

  • Expensive
  • Requires expert administration

Security & compliance:
Supports industry compliance standards, strong access controls

Support & community:
Enterprise support, smaller but specialized community


9 — Helix ALM

Short description:
A modular ALM suite suitable for organizations needing flexibility and traceability.

Key features:

  • Requirements management
  • Test case management
  • Issue and defect tracking
  • Traceability matrices
  • Custom workflows

Pros:

  • Modular and flexible
  • Good traceability features

Cons:

  • Limited ecosystem
  • UI can feel basic

Security & compliance:
Role-based security, audit support

Support & community:
Responsive support, smaller community


10 — Codebeamer

Short description:
A modern ALM platform designed for regulated and safety-critical industries.

Key features:

  • Requirements and risk management
  • Test and quality assurance
  • End-to-end traceability
  • Compliance reporting
  • Collaborative workflows

Pros:

  • Excellent for safety-critical projects
  • Strong compliance support

Cons:

  • High learning curve
  • Premium pricing

Security & compliance:
Supports ISO, IEC, automotive, and medical standards

Support & community:
Enterprise support, focused professional community


Comparison Table

Tool NameBest ForPlatform(s) SupportedStandout FeatureRating
Jira Software + AlignAgile & enterprise teamsWeb, CloudMassive ecosystemN/A
Azure DevOpsDevOps-centric organizationsWeb, CloudIntegrated CI/CDN/A
IBM ELMRegulated enterprisesWeb, On-premDeep traceabilityN/A
Micro Focus ALMQA-heavy enterprisesWeb, On-premTest managementN/A
Polarion ALMCompliance-driven teamsWebReal-time traceabilityN/A
RallyScaled agileWebAgile metricsN/A
VersionOneEnterprise agileWebPortfolio planningN/A
Windchill RV&SComplex engineeringWeb, On-premWorkflow controlN/A
Helix ALMFlexible ALM needsWebModular designN/A
CodebeamerSafety-critical projectsWebCompliance depthN/A

Evaluation & Scoring of Application Lifecycle Management (ALM) Suites

CriteriaWeightAvg Score
Core features25%High
Ease of use15%Medium
Integrations & ecosystem15%High
Security & compliance10%High
Performance & reliability10%High
Support & community10%Medium
Price / value15%Medium

Which Application Lifecycle Management (ALM) Suites Tool Is Right for You?

  • Solo users / small teams: Lightweight tools may be better than full ALM suites
  • SMBs: Look for modular ALM solutions with reasonable pricing
  • Mid-market: Balanced tools with integrations and governance
  • Enterprises: Full ALM suites with compliance, scalability, and portfolio management

Budget-conscious teams should prioritize modular or cloud-based offerings, while premium buyers can invest in compliance-heavy enterprise suites.
Choose feature depth if governance matters more, or ease of use if adoption speed is critical.


Frequently Asked Questions (FAQs)

  1. What is an ALM suite?
    An ALM suite manages the full software lifecycle from planning to retirement.
  2. Is ALM only for large enterprises?
    Mostly yes, but some modular tools suit mid-sized teams.
  3. How is ALM different from DevOps tools?
    ALM covers governance and traceability, while DevOps focuses on delivery speed.
  4. Do ALM tools support agile?
    Most modern ALM suites support agile and hybrid models.
  5. Are ALM suites expensive?
    Enterprise ALM tools can be costly, especially with compliance features.
  6. Can ALM tools integrate with CI/CD?
    Yes, most integrate with popular CI/CD pipelines.
  7. Do ALM tools support compliance audits?
    Many offer built-in traceability and audit reporting.
  8. How long does ALM implementation take?
    It can range from weeks to months depending on complexity.
  9. Is training required?
    Usually yes, especially for enterprise-grade ALM tools.
  10. Can ALM replace multiple tools?
    Yes, ALM suites often replace separate planning, QA, and tracking tools.

Conclusion

Application Lifecycle Management (ALM) Suites play a critical role in delivering high-quality, compliant, and scalable software. They bring structure, visibility, and governance to increasingly complex development environments.

There is no single best ALM tool for everyone. The right choice depends on your organization’s size, industry, budget, compliance needs, and development maturity. By focusing on core features, integrations, usability, and long-term scalability, teams can select an ALM suite that truly supports their software strategy and business goals.

Find Trusted Cardiac Hospitals

Compare heart hospitals by city and services — all in one place.

Explore Hospitals
Subscribe
Notify of
guest
0 Comments
Newest
Oldest Most Voted
Inline Feedbacks
View all comments

Certification Courses

DevOpsSchool has introduced a series of professional certification courses designed to enhance your skills and expertise in cutting-edge technologies and methodologies. Whether you are aiming to excel in development, security, or operations, these certifications provide a comprehensive learning experience. Explore the following programs:

DevOps Certification, SRE Certification, and DevSecOps Certification by DevOpsSchool

Explore our DevOps Certification, SRE Certification, and DevSecOps Certification programs at DevOpsSchool. Gain the expertise needed to excel in your career with hands-on training and globally recognized certifications.

0
Would love your thoughts, please comment.x
()
x